FURY ANNOUNCES METALLURGICAL TEST RESULTS FOR THE NINAASKUMUWIN LITHIUM DISCOVERY WITH POTENTIAL DIRECT SHIPPING ORE CONCENTRATE OF 6.0% LI2O5 AND 77% RECOVERY
Fury Gold Mines Ltd. has released final metallurgical test results on its Ninaaskumuwin lithium discovery located on the Elmer East project, in the Eeyou Istchee James Bay Territory of Northern Quebec. The objective of the metallurgical testwork was to characterize the mineralogy and metallurgical properties of the spodumene-bearing pegmatite intercepted in drilling. Preliminary testwork based on an initial drilling program on the Discovery indicated that work was warranted (see press releases dated July 9, 2025, and July 22, 2025).
Test results highlights
-
Analyzed 85 samples contain up to 42 per cent spodumene;
- Sample grades range from 0.02 per cent to 3.71 per cent Li2O (lithium oxide) and from 0.36 per cent to 6.30 per cent Fe2O3 (iron oxide);
- Spodumene is the only identified lithiferous mineral and the intercepted pegmatite is free of impurities, suggesting the potential for producing lithium concentrates suitable for manufacturing lithium carbonate and lithium hydroxide for batteries;
- Tests carried out demonstrated the feasibility of producing a direct shipping ore (DSO) concentrate grading 6.024 per cent Li2O5 while recovering 76.66 per cent of the lithium in 22.97 per cent of the mass, through a single dense media separation (DMS) step applied to the coarsest crushed feed. This result is very promising and suggests a selective exploration and mining approach.

"The results obtained clearly support the use of DMS on crushed high-grade ore to be potentially sourced from the Ninaaskumuwin lithium discovery and to produce a DSO marketable spodumene concentrate (SC6). The quality of the intercepted LCT pegmatite indicates that the processing of the mineralized material as highly derisked. This is in sharp contrast with other hard rock lithium projects that are challenged to produce profitable and marketable concentrates," stated Ahmed Bouajila, president and chief executive officer of IGS Impact Global Solutions Inc.
Elmer East project
The Ninaaskumuwin lithium prospect is located on Fury's 100-per-cent-owned Elmer East project, which covers approximately 45,700 hectares. Ninaaskumuwin is easily accessible from the paved Billy Diamond highway, approximately 60 kilometres (km) north of the Km 381 rest stop where accommodation, catering, fuel and power are available. The discovery sits approximately 50 kilometres north of Rio Tinto PLC's Galaxy Lithium project, acquired in March, 2025, as part of the acquisition of Arcadium Lithium PLC for $6.7-billion (U.S.). Technical and scientific information disclosed from neighbouring Galaxy project does not necessarily apply to the Elmer East project.
To carry out the metallurgical testwork financial assistance was provided by the ministere des Ressources naturelles et des Forets (MRNF). This financial support was granted as part of the fourth call for projects of the mineral exploration support program for critical and strategic minerals (MCS). This program supports companies in the mineral exploration sector in carrying out their projects aimed at developing MCS deposits in Quebec.
Mineralogical analysis and metallurgical tests were conducted by IGS, in their laboratory in Delson, Que. Metallurgical testwork was completed by analyzing one-half HQ drill core samples prepared using IGS's procedure, complying with ISO-17025-version 2017.
